Halfway House - Drug and Alcohol Rehabilitation Programs - Weimar, TX.

When an individual has overcome substance abuse problem, it's not as easy as resuming where you left off. Returning to a positive and happy life takes time and a great deal of hard work. A Halfway House, a.k.a. a Sober Living Facility, is a setting where people in recovery can go where they can live in a sober and supportive environment until they can live stably on their own. Living in a Halfway House may be a condition of a person's parole for example, or someone may decide to live in a Halfway House of their own will after drug or alcohol treatment. In either case, occupants of a Halfway House are drug and alcohol free and working towards doing what they need to do to get their lives back on track. This could mean finishing school, finding a job, etc.

Halfway Houses in Weimar are run by people who in most cases were once occupants of the house. The length of time a person is permitted to stay at the Halfway House will differ, but it's commonly anywhere from a month to a couple of years. Residents are required to submit to drug and alcohol testing prior to entering the house, and this testing will continue randomly to ensure there isn't any drug or alcohol use in the house or addiction problems that would be more effectively dealt with in a substance abuse rehabilitation program.
